3

如果我在网站上看到一个很酷的效果,我会查看 jquery 的源代码,通常我可以绕着它转,但是,我正在查看http://www.mckinsey.com的滑块并查看了 jQuery 源代码用于页面幻灯片:http ://www.mckinsey.com/assets/dotcom/js/home.js

我似乎无法理解这个 jQuery 代码是如何编写的或它是做什么的,不过,我确实理解它是以更好的方式编写的并且可以正确维护,因为所有内容都不在document.ready()函数内部

  • 有人可以稍微分解一下这段代码来解释一下(我只关心滑块而不是 cookie)

  • 是否有教程/书籍展示了如何编写/理解以这种方式编写的 jQuery 代码。

4

1 回答 1

1

这种方法和其他类似方法被称为“设计模式”。这个特定的似乎是命令模式。以下链接很好地解释了更流行的模式、它们为何有用以及代码示例:

http://addyosmani.com/resources/essentialjsdesignpatterns/book/

于 2011-06-10T16:48:36.870 回答